Mayor of Merton, Councillor Agatha Akyigyina, with Sir David Brewer and Claire Whelan OBE, today signed a book of condolence to show support for the people of Nepal in the aftermath of the earthquake which hit the region earlier this week.
Merton Council’s sensory services team will be showcasing the services they provide to people who are hard of hearing and profoundly deaf as part of Deaf Awareness Week (5-8 May).

Merton Council welcomed 30 pupils from Morden Primary School who took part in Merton Junior Neighbourhood Warden Watch. The scheme is a joint initiative between Merton Neighbourhood Watch and Circle Housing Wardens.

Merton’s public health team and Sustainable Merton met with local partners and organisations this week (13 April) to discuss the development of a food charter for the borough.
